Clinically serious congenital heart valve defects arise from improper growth and remodeling of endocardial cushions into leaflets. Genetic mutations have been extensively studied but explain less than 20% of cases. Mechanical forces generated by beating hearts drive valve development, but how these forces collectively determine valve growth and remodeling remains incompletely understood. Here, we decouple the influence of those forces on valve size and shape, and study the role of YAP pathway in determining the size and shape. The low oscillatory shear stress promotes YAP nuclear translocation in valvular endothelial cells (VEC), while the high unidirectional shear stress restricts YAP in cytoplasm. The hydrostatic compressive stress activated YAP in valvular interstitial cells (VIC), whereas the tensile stress deactivated YAP. YAP activation by small molecules promoted VIC proliferation and increased valve size. Whereas YAP inhibition enhanced the expression of cell-cell adhesions in VEC and affected valve shape. Finally, left atrial ligation was performed in chick embryonic hearts to manipulate the shear and hydrostatic stress in vivo. The restricted flow in the left ventricle induced a globular and hypoplastic left atrioventricular (AV) valves with an inhibited YAP expression. By contrast, the right AV valves with sustained YAP expression grew and elongated normally. This study establishes a simple yet elegant mechanobiological system by which transduction of local stresses regulates valve growth and remodeling. This system guides leaflets to grow into proper sizes and shapes with the ventricular development, without the need of a genetically prescribed timing mechanism.

BACKGROUND: Gut microbiota may induce obesity, diabetes, and metabolic syndrome. Different weight reduction programs may induce different changes in gut microbiota. OBJECTIVES: To assess the changes in gut microbiota between obese adults who participated in 2 different weight reduction programs, the dietary counseling (DC) group and sleeve gastrectomy (SG) group, for 3 months. SETTING: A University Hospital. METHODS: Ten obese participants from each group were matched according to sex, age, and body mass index. Gut microbiota compositions were determined by metagenomics using next-generation sequencing before and after treatment. Anthropometric indices, metabolic factors, and gut microbiota were compared between and within groups. RESULTS: After 3 months of treatment, compared with subjects in DC group, subjects in SG group experienced a greater reduction in body weight, body mass index, body fat, waist and hip circumference, diastolic blood pressure, hemoglobin, insulin, insulin resistance, glutamate pyruvate transaminase, blood urine nitrogen, and glycated hemoglobin (HbA1C). A total of 8, 17, and 46 species experienced significant abundance changes in DC, in SG, and between the 2 groups, respectively. Diversity of the gut flora increased in SG and between the 2 groups after treatment. The weight change over the course of the weight loss program was further adjusted and only 4 species, including Peptoniphilus lacrimalis 315 B, Selenomonas 4 sp., Prevotella 2 sp., and Pseudobutyrivibrio sp., were found to be significantly different between the 2 weight loss programs. These 4 species may be the different gut microbiota change between internal and surgical weight reduction programs. CONCLUSIONS: There are significant differences not only in anthropometric indices and metabolic factors but also in gut microbiota change between the 2 programs.

OBJECTIVE: To examine the prevalence of obesity and related cardiovascular disease risk factors among Tibetan immigrants living in high altitude areas. RESEARCH METHODS & PROCEDURES: A total of 149 Tibetan immigrants aged 20 years and over were recruited in 2016 in Ladakh, India. Anthropometric indices and biochemical factors were measured. Using the provided Asia-Pacific criteria from the World Health Organization, overweight and obese status were determined. Metabolic syndrome (MetS) was defined according to the American Heart Association. RESULTS: In general, men were older, taller, and had a greater amount of fasting glucose, and uric acid when compared to women. The prevalence of overweight, general obesity, and central obesity was 23.4, 42.6, and 42.6% in men and 7.8, 64.7, and 69.6% in women, respectively. The prevalence of MetS was 10.6% in men and 33.3% in women, respectively. In older subjects, the prevalence of obesity and MetS was found to be greater. In both genders, the prevalence of hypertension, central obesity, and MetS was significantly different among these body mass index (BMI) groups. Compared to the non-central obesity group, the central obesity group has higher weight, BMI, body fat, hip circumference, systolic and diastolic BP, and prevalence of hypertension. No relationship was found between the prevalence of diabetes and fasting glucose and BMI groups or central obesity groups in both genders. CONCLUSIONS: Among this group of Tibetan immigrants living in high altitude areas, women have a higher prevalence of obesity and MetS than men. No relationship was found between diabetes and obesity.
